Magento is an e-commerce platform originally released as open-source software and now offered under two main forms: Magento Open Source for merchants and developers who want a freely available storefront they can extend and host themselves, and Adobe Commerce (the commercial version derived from Magento) for merchants who require managed cloud hosting, enterprise licensing, and support. Magento provides the core commerce engine, storefront templates, admin management, and an ecosystem of extensions and integrations through the Magento Marketplace.
Magento is used by a wide range of organizations from small merchants building a custom shop to large enterprise retailers that need multi-site, multi-currency, and complex integrations with ERP, PIM, and payment systems. The platform emphasizes flexibility: developers can customize data models, checkout flows, and business logic; merchants get tooling for product catalogs, promotions, inventory, and order management. The community of agencies and extension vendors makes Magento a foundation for bespoke commerce solutions.
Magento’s development and documentation are hosted publicly and the platform integrates with the broader Adobe Experience Cloud when organizations adopt Adobe Commerce. For downloads and official resources, see the Magento Open Source download and the Adobe Commerce licensing details.
Magento provides a full e-commerce stack that handles product catalog management, checkout and payments, promotions and pricing rules, order and inventory management, customer account management, multi-store capability, and analytics. It exposes APIs and extension points so developers can build custom checkout flows, headless storefronts, and integrations with third-party systems.
At the storefront level Magento supports flexible product types (simple, configurable, bundle, grouped, virtual, and downloadable), layered navigation, customer segmentation, and personalization. On the administration side it includes role-based access control, product import/export tools, built-in SEO controls, content management blocks, and a visual merchandising interface for catalog ordering.
Magento’s extensibility model includes modules, themes, and events/observers that let agencies and developers change behavior without modifying core code. The Magento Marketplace provides vetted extensions for payments, shipping, taxes, marketing, and B2B capabilities. Combined with Adobe services, Magento can be deployed as a cloud-managed solution with enterprise features like enhanced security, scalability, and support.
Magento offers these pricing plans:
These prices reflect licensing tiers and typical annual costs for Adobe Commerce; actual quotes depend on business size, gross merchandise value, and the scope of cloud services and support. Hosting, development, third-party extensions, and integrations are additional costs. Check the Adobe Commerce pricing and Magento Open Source download pages for the latest licensing models and to request a custom quote.
Budgeting considerations:
Magento starts at $3,333/month when billed annually based on an illustrative $40,000/year entry-level Adobe Commerce Cloud licensing tier. For Magento Open Source the monthly licensing cost is $0 but you must budget for hosting, operations, and development that create a monthly operational cost.
Monthly equivalents for Adobe Commerce are helpful for budget planning, but vendors usually sell enterprise licenses on an annual basis and provide custom quotes. Hosting, monitoring, and third-party SaaS connectors add recurring monthly fees.
Magento costs $40,000/year as a representative starting point for Adobe Commerce Cloud licensing for small-to-midsize merchants. Mid-tier and enterprise licensing commonly range from $100,000/year to $200,000+/year depending on scale, support needs, and integrated Adobe services.
Because Adobe Commerce uses commercial licensing and custom quotes, the annual cost varies; request a tailored quote via the Adobe Commerce pricing page to understand exact contractual terms and included services.
Magento pricing ranges from $0 (free) to $200,000+/year. The free tier (Magento Open Source) imposes development and hosting responsibilities on the merchant. The commercial Adobe Commerce offering bundles managed hosting, enterprise SLAs, advanced features, and vendor support, moving total cost into five-figure and six-figure annual ranges for larger retailers.
Total cost of ownership should account for initial implementation, ongoing development, hosting, security, payment gateway fees, and extension licensing when comparing Magento to other commerce platforms.
Magento is used to build and operate online stores that require customization, complex product catalogs, multi-store setups, and integrations with backend systems. Its flexible architecture supports B2C and B2B commerce: B2C stores use Magento for catalog merchandising, promotions, and customer journeys; B2B sellers use company accounts, custom pricing, quote management, and shared catalog features included in Adobe Commerce.
Magento supports headless and progressive web app (PWA) approaches: teams can use Magento as a robust commerce backend while exposing APIs to custom frontends built with React, Vue, or other frameworks. That makes Magento a popular choice for merchants who need custom UX combined with a proven commerce engine.
Merchants also use Magento for international commerce—multi-language, multi-currency, and tax/locale configurations—plus integration with ERP, CRM, and PIM systems that centralize product and order data for omnichannel sales.
Magento provides deep customization, a large extension ecosystem, and strong developer tooling, but it requires technical resources to deploy and maintain. Below are practical pros and cons to consider when evaluating Magento for a new or replacement commerce platform.
Pros:
Cons:
Adobe Commerce and Magento Open Source are distributed differently: Magento Open Source is free to download and evaluate immediately, while Adobe Commerce (the commercial cloud offering) is typically demonstrated via sales-led trials and proof-of-concept engagements. Vendors and partners can provide sandbox environments for evaluation.
If you want to test Magento in a production-like environment, you can install Magento Open Source locally or on a staging server to evaluate the codebase, storefront, and admin workflows. For Adobe Commerce, contact Adobe for a trial or scoped pilot; Adobe will typically offer a demonstration environment or limited pilot as part of the sales process.
For downloads and trial inquiries, use the Magento Open Source download and the Adobe Commerce pricing and trial information pages to request trial environments or evaluate the open-source edition in your infrastructure.
Yes, Magento Open Source is free to download and use. It provides the core codebase and e-commerce features without licensing fees, but you must arrange hosting, development, and support. The commercial Adobe Commerce edition requires licensing and managed hosting and is not free.
Even though the open-source edition has no license fee, operational costs for production use (hosting, security, maintenance, and development) should be included when planning a Magento project.
Magento exposes robust API layers for integrations and headless implementations. Primary API types include REST, SOAP, and GraphQL (introduced and matured in recent Magento 2 versions). These APIs allow access to products, categories, customers, carts, checkout, orders, and administrative operations.
REST API: The REST endpoints cover the full feature set needed for integrations with external systems and mobile apps. It supports OAuth and token-based authentication for secure server-to-server and client integrations.
GraphQL API: Designed primarily for storefront and PWA use cases, Magento’s GraphQL API optimizes data retrieval by allowing clients to request exactly the fields they need, reducing payload sizes and improving performance for single-page applications.
Developer tooling and webhooks: Magento provides SDKs and developer guides in the official developer documentation, and supports events/observers and message queues for asynchronous integrations. The platform also supports webhooks and extension points used by connectors to ERP, PIM, analytics, and payment gateways.
Integration channels and examples:
For implementation specifics, see the Magento developer documentation and the Magento GraphQL reference for exact API endpoints and authentication options.
Below are alternatives to Magento covering both commercial SaaS platforms and open-source systems. Each entry includes a short description to help match platform capabilities to business needs.
When choosing an alternative, evaluate hosting model (self-hosted vs. SaaS), total cost of ownership, developer skillset, marketplace availability, and enterprise integration needs.
Magento is used for building customizable online stores and commerce backends. Merchants and developers use it to manage product catalogs, checkout, promotions, orders, and multi-site deployments. It supports B2C and B2B use cases and is often chosen where customization and complex integrations are required.
Yes, Magento Open Source is free to download and use. The open-source edition has no license fees, but production deployments require hosting, development, and maintenance that create operational costs. Adobe Commerce is a paid, enterprise-grade edition with managed services.
Yes, Magento provides REST, SOAP, and GraphQL APIs. These APIs cover storefront and admin operations including product, cart, checkout, customer, and order management, and are designed for integrations, headless frontends, and third-party connectors.
Yes, Magento can scale to enterprise traffic with proper architecture and hosting. Adobe Commerce Cloud includes managed hosting and performance optimizations, while self-hosted Magento Open Source requires careful infrastructure planning, caching (Varnish), search indexing, and database scaling to meet high-volume demands.
Magento is more customizable while Shopify is more turnkey. Magento provides deeper customization, multi-store, and enterprise integrations, but requires development and operations resources. Shopify is a hosted SaaS that simplifies deployment and maintenance but is less flexible for custom backend logic and complex integrations.
Yes, Magento supports headless architectures using its APIs and PWA Studio. Developers commonly use Magento as a commerce backend with frontends built on React, Vue, or native mobile apps via REST or GraphQL to optimize performance and UX.
Magento can be self-hosted or used via Adobe Commerce Cloud managed hosting. Self-hosted options include cloud VMs, containerized Kubernetes deployments, and managed hosting providers specializing in Magento. Adobe Commerce Cloud provides a managed platform with SLAs, built-in scaling, and security.
Magento supports enterprise security practices and payment integrations. Adobe Commerce includes enhanced security, compliance support, and tools for PCI compliance, while Magento Open Source must be secured by implementers with best practices (TLS, patches, firewall, and PCI controls) and vetted payment provider integrations.
Magento has extensive developer documentation, tutorials, and a large community. The official Magento developer documentation, GitHub repositories, and Magento Marketplace provide reference code, APIs, module standards, and community-contributed extensions and guides.
Magento integrates with third-party services via Marketplace modules, APIs, and custom connectors. Common integrations include payment gateways (Stripe, PayPal, Adyen), shipping carriers (UPS, FedEx), ERP/PIM systems (SAP, Akeneo), and analytics platforms. Extensions can be installed from the Magento Marketplace or developed to exact business needs.
Magento (and Adobe Commerce) positions exist across product, engineering, solution architecture, and partner ecosystem roles. Engineering roles focus on PHP, MySQL, and modern front-end frameworks, while solution architects and consultants work on implementations, integrations, and performance tuning for merchant clients.
Agencies and system integrators that specialize in Magento often hire solution architects, frontend developers (for PWA and theme work), backend developers, and DevOps engineers with experience in cloud deployments and scaling. For official career listings and job openings, check the Adobe careers site and partner agency job boards.
Adobe and Magento partner programs provide commercial referral and partnership opportunities. Agencies, technology partners, and extension developers can join partner programs to receive technical resources, co-marketing benefits, and lead referrals. For affiliate-style relationships and partnership tiers, explore the Adobe partner program pages for details on requirements and benefits.
To evaluate real-world feedback, consult independent review sites, developer community forums, and case studies from Adobe. Industry review platforms and commerce RFP resources include merchant case studies that describe implementation complexity, performance, and ROI. For official testimonials and enterprise case studies, review Adobe’s customer stories and independent analyst reports for comparative evaluations.